Customer Service Representative Customer service representatives handle calls and email messages for companies in a variety of industries. They use their knowledge of company products and services to address questions from customers, solve issues, and boost sales by recommending upgrades or new offerings. They also document their interactions by opening up new client records or managing digital support tickets. These professionals typically work in call centers or customer contact centers, however there are a growing number of home-based jobs are available. Companies like Alorica@Home and Direct Interactions hire independent contractors to assist customers via telephone. These positions require a home landline phone, computer running Windows 7 or later with high-speed Internet access and headset. Additional qualifications include the completion of a high school diploma as well as on-the-job training. Candidates must be self-motivated, reliable and excellent communicators who can handle problems for clients. The salary for a customer service representative is typically $10 or more per hour, however the number of hours worked may differ. Some companies require only one shift, whereas others might require two. Alorica@Home, for example, offers flexible scheduling and benefits, including medical coverage. Although a postsecondary degree is not required for most jobs in customer service, some employers will ask applicants to complete a program or obtain an associate or bachelor’s degree in hospitality or human resources to demonstrate their dedication to this area and to improve their customer service skills. Some online colleges also offer classes that are appropriate to students looking to pursue careers in these areas. A job in customer service can be difficult because it requires the ability to stay calm and patient even when confronted by angry or upset customers. It is also crucial to be able follow company policies, and a strong background in writing is advantageous since a lot of customer service jobs require chat or email platforms. Additionally, these professionals must be able to respond to customer questions with answers or information within the agreed timeframe. A great customer service representative is organized, has an eye for details and can listen effectively. They are often required at certain times of the day to be available. Social Media Manager A work-from-home social media manager job concentrates on directing a company's online presence across all platforms including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n and even Tik Tok. This includes writing, creating content, analyzing analytics, developing and the implementation of social media strategies and managing clients. This position is common in large companies, but also in smaller and medium businesses as well as agencies that specialize in social media marketing. A social media manager can be a freelance or full-time job, and the responsibilities vary according to the sector and team size. In general, an ideal candidate for this role will have strong writing skills and a keen eye for detail and the ability to communicate the message of a brand or its features to their audience. In addition the social media manager must be knowledgeable of all relevant platforms and be prepared to tackle new challenges and grow their skills as required.
